It is crucial to engage an experienced attorney as quickly as you can after a mesothelioma diagnosis or the death of a loved one due to an asbestos-related illness. The statute of limitations allows a limited amount of time to file a lawsuit and this limit typically begins from the date of diagnosis for personal injury cases, and the date of death for wrongful death cases.

A national company that specializes in asbestos litigation often has access to crucial information and databases and can help patients in determining when, where, and how they were exposed to asbestos. This information is vital in seeking compensation from asbestos manufacturers accountable for health issues.

A reputable mesothelioma lawyer will also inform patients about asbestos trust funds where they may be eligible for financial compensation. Many asbestos-related companies filed for bankruptcy, and though the majority of them aren't sued, their assets can be used by victims to receive compensation. This is how asbestos victims and their families are able to receive millions of dollars in settlements and verdicts. Personal Injury Claims

Asbestos exposure can cause a number of serious diseases such as mesothelioma. It is an aggressive and incurable cancer that affects the lung's lining (pleural mesothelioma) or the stomach (peritoneal mesothelioma). It is also known to cause asbestosis an unpleasant and disfiguring respiratory condition. In certain states, people suffering from mesothelioma as well as other asbestos-related illnesses have the right to claim compensation for past, current and future medical expenses and lost income, pain and punitive damages.
